Halanpur

Halanpur is a village located in Chanderi tehsil of Ashoknagar district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 16km away from sub-district headquarter Chanderi (tehsildar office) and 76km away from district headquarter Ashoknagar. As per 2009 stats, Nayakhera is the gram panchayat of Halanpur village.

About Halanpur

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Halanpur is 500266. The village spans a total geographical area of 838 hectares. Chanderi is nearest town to Halanpur village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 16km away.

When it comes to local governance, Halanpur village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Mungaoli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Guna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Halanpur

According to the 2011 Census, Halanpur has a total population of about 743, with approximately 383 males and 360 females. The sex ratio is around 939 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 171 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 49 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. The Scheduled Tribes (ST) population numbers around 315. The overall literacy rate is approximately 47.64%, with male literacy at about 58.75% and female literacy near 35.83%. There are around 179 households in the village. Connectivity of Halanpur

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Halanpur. As per the 2011 stats, Halanpur had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
